(li2)

The character 縭 (lí) primarily means 'bridal veil' and also conveys the concept of 'to tie' or 'to bind'. It is commonly used in contexts related to weddings or ceremonial attire, reflecting its cultural significance in binding relationships. Additionally, it can imply the act of tying objects together, showcasing its versatility in practical usage.

Usage Notes

Learners often confuse 縭 with similar characters related to 'tie', such as 绑 (bǎng). It's important to use 縭 specifically in contexts relating to veils or binding in a ceremonial sense. Be mindful of tone; 'lí' is a second tone, and mispronouncing it could change the meaning.

Common Mistakes

Learners may mistakenly use 縭 to refer to any type of veil or fabric without the bridal context. For example, saying '我喜欢这个縭' (I like this veil) might confuse listeners unless it’s clearly specified as a bridal veil. Always clarify the context to avoid ambiguity.
